Structural foundation repair services involve assessing and addressing issues related to the stability and integ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ically include diagnosing problems such as cracks, uneven settling, or shifting that compromise the safety and functionality of a property. Repair methods may involve underpinning, piering, or installing additional support systems to stabilize the foundation and prevent further damage. The goal is to restore the structural soundness of the building, ensuring it remains safe and durable over time.
These repair services help resolve a variety of common foundation problems that can develop due to soil movement, moisture fluctuations, or poor initial construction. Signs of foundation issues often include visible cracks in walls or floors, doors or windows that no longer close properly, and uneven or sloping floors.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ent more extensive damage, such as structural failure or costly repairs to other parts of the property. Properties that typically require foundation repair services include residential homes, especially those with basements or crawl spaces, as well as commercial buildings and multi-unit complexes. Older structures are often more susceptible to foundation problems due to age and shifting ground conditions. Additionally, properties situated on expansive or clay-rich soils, or in regions with significant weather variations, may experience more frequent or severe foundation issues. Foundation Repair Costs - The typical cost for foundation repair services ranges from $2,000 to $7,000, depending on the extent of damage and repair methods used. For example, minor cracks may cost around $2,000, while significant structural issues could reach $7,000 or more.
Type of Repair and Costs - Costs vary based on the type of repair needed, such as pier and beam or slab foundation work. Pier and beam repairs might cost between $3,000 and $8,000, whereas slab repairs often fall within the $2,500 to $6,500 range.
Factors Influencing Price - The overall cost can be affected by factors like soil condition, foundation size, and accessibility. Repairs in areas like Elmwood Park, IL, typically fall within the national average, but complex cases may cost more.
Additional Expenses - Extra costs may include excavation, underpinning, or reinforcement, which can add $1,000 to $4,000 to the total project. Contact local service providers to get estimates tailored to specific foundation issues.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ation issues? Ind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, doors and windows that stick or don’t close properly, and gaps around window or door frames.
How is foundation damage typically repaired? Repair methods vary but often involve underpinning, piering, or stabilization techniques performed by local contractors specializing in foundation services.
Can foundation problems be fixed without extensive excavation? Some repairs can be completed with minimal excavation, such as slab jacking or piering, depending on the extent and type of damage.
How long does a typical foundation repair take? The duration depends on the repair method and severity of damage, but many projects can be completed within a few days to a week.
Is foundation repair necessary for minor cracks? Not all cracks require repair; a professional assessment can determine if repairs are needed or if the cracks are superficial and stable.
